Shadows of Reality

Chapter Three - Someday

Riku was a proud person. Always had been, always will be. He prided himself on being the strongest, the fastest and the smartest, especially in comparison to his younger friends. All of them had always looked up to him, and it made him feel good, powerful even. Sora especially followed him around, since they were best friends. If Sora really enjoyed something, but Riku said it was stupid, then god-forbid he go near whatever it might have been.

Things changed when a certain, sweet little redhead appeared on the island.

Sora had been the one to find her while watching a meteor shower, Riku later learned. And this little redhead also started to take his best friend away. Sora seemed to enjoy spending time with her, even when they were young (Why though? Wasn't he worried about cooties?). It was because of this that Riku and Kairi had slowly become friends.

As they grew up Riku's ego continued to grow, until he absolutely thought he was better then everyone else, especially Sora. That's when he noticed another change.

Kairi would suddenly get giggly around Sora, shifting around nervously when he would smile his big goofy grin. He noticed some changes in Sora too, how the boy would stutter around Kairi sometimes and would often just stare at her. Riku was 15, and he knew damn well what those signs meant. It meant that Sora liked Kairi, but god-forbid Sora had something Riku didn't. So they fought over Kairi, so much in fact that Riku, in his obsession to outdo Sora and save her first, had fallen to the darkness.

Now Riku was older and wiser, he was 19 now. He could see a little clearer, but was still blind sighted to some things. There were times when he still felt superior to others, but he never compared himself to his best friend anymore because Sora had changed too. Sora fought with his heart, his light and his love, and it wasn't fair to compare that to Riku's strong sense of honor, duty and guilt that propelled him forward. Riku had known, when he felt Ansem's glee at Sora stabbing himself to revive Kairi, that Sora had won her affections once and for all. He had been bitter for a while, but he accepted it now.

When he had met Midori he had thought that maybe he had finally found his Kairi (so to speak), but he wasn't so sure anymore. She seemed so resistant against him. That wasn't the only thing that bothered him though. Yet another change had occurred.

Roxas and Naminé.

Sora seemed to be spending more time with his brother, and if he wasn't with Kairi then Roxas was sure to be close by. Riku didn't understand how brothers could stand one another like that and had voiced this to Midori, who lived with them and could probably understand. She had shrugged and said that it was probably because Roxas' soul was conscious inside of Sora for well over a year, and if they could put up with one another day and night then, they could do it now.

He also felt like a permanent third wheel to Sora and Kairi, who could contain themselves around most people, but didn't seemed to mind public affection in front of Riku (actually they didn't care where they were when they got all touchy-feely, but it wasn't as bad as it could have been). Then again, if Kairi wasn't with Sora she was out and about with Naminé and/or Selphie.

Long and confusing thoughts short, Riku hated life on the islands at that moment.

He suddenly became aware of a tanned hand waving wildly in front of his face and finally looked up. Midori was standing in front of him with confusion etched on her face.

"You alright there Silver?" she asked him while tilting her head lightly.

"Just thinking."

"When aren't you?" Midori sighed. "That's all you do. Think, school, think, spar, think eat, think, sleep while thinking, rinse and repeat."

He actually cracked a small smile at her and chuckled while shaking his head.

"Soooo…" Midori said jokingly. "I've put the kids to bed. Which movie are we going to see dad?"

Riku let out a laugh, feeling his spirits life up. Even if they were still unsure around one another, she could always get him to laugh when he was down.

"You put Sora and Roxas to bed now, did you? Make sure to lock their doors and windows so no one climbs in or out?"

Midori snorted and said, "Are you crazy? I left Roxas and Naminé alone in the house. Hades only knows where Sora and Kairi are."

"You realize if you allow this you're going to be stuck with grandchildren soon."

Midori placed a hand over her heart (her complete heart!) and said, "Well, I'm not getting any younger and I want to be able to keep up with my grandbabies."

Her fake old-lady voice was too much for both of them; they started laughing hysterically as they walked towards the theatre.

"Let me guess Midi," Riku answered sarcastically. "You want to go see some sappy chick flick, right?"

"As much as I know you love those type of movies Riku," she started after a moment of silence. "I would rather see that new action movie. You know, the type with no plot but a bunch of cool special effects and explosions to make up for it?"

Riku laughed again. That's right, this was why he liked her so much.

VV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VV

"Soooorrraaa."

"No, you cannot have that."

Kairi pouted and crossed her arms in front of her. "Why did you say we could come to the mall when I'm not even allowed to get anything?"

"Because somebody's birthday is in a week," Sora said happily. "And you never know what anybody is going to get you."

"Is that a hint?"

"Maybe it came from this mall, maybe not. I'm hungry, want to get something to eat and then maybe go to the Island for a bit?"

"I dunno," Kairi asked, still disappointed that she had yet to figure out what her present was.

"Aww come on. Your choice of where, even that nasty sushi place you like so much. Besides, it'll only be you and me on the island later," he said while throwing an arm around her shoulder and drawing her closer to him.

After a moment of thought Kairi said, "OK, but let's go to that sub shop where Roxas works." She had to giggle at the thought of Roxas actually working since he and Sora had so much money, but then again Namine, Riku and Midori all worked too.

"He's not there right now, he's at my house with Naminé, remember?"

"That's ok," Kairi said as she took his hand and started leading him towards the glass doors out of the mall. "I just feel like having a good sandwich, and that place is so clean. Unless you want to go to Island Sushi—"

"Subs it is!" Sora said as he started leading her towards Subsaway, which was beside the rather unhealthy choices of WcDoonolds and The Queen of Burgers. As much as Sora enjoyed those places, Kairi was more likely to go for a healthier choice, and he liked the place Roxas worked…it was better than any sushi place any day.

VV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VV

Midori started laughing as she and Riku walked back to her home. It had been a fun night at the movie (which, as she said, had no plot but many explosions to make up for that fact). They had even done the immature thing and got into a food fight with one of the snotty little grade nine kids, which resulted in all of said kids to be kicked out while they stayed to enjoy the movie like the 'mature' young adults that they were.

"Wanna come in? That popcorn sucked and I can make a—well anything not using a stove since it'll probably smoke thanks to Roxas."

"You let Roxas near the stove?" Riku asked with amazement. "Again?"

"I was half asleep when I told him to use it! And don't even talk about last time! The firemen still make fun of it," she snapped. "Now do you want to come in or not?"

"Like I have to wait for you to ask," Riku snorted. "I've been barging into this place years before you showed up."

"Yeah well—"

"ROXAS!"

Both of them seemed to freeze in time as their eyes slowly shifted to the ceiling.

"Umm…" Midori said slowly.

"DAMNIT!"

"I SAID IN ROXAS! PUSH IT IN FARTHER!"

"Maybe we should leave," Riku said after a moment. Suddenly there was a loud bang and a loud 'whoop' from Roxas.

"Maybe we should l-EAVE," Midori started to agree as she started to back up, but ended up tripping over the turned up end of the carpet.

There was the sound of footsteps as Roxas and Naminé appeared at the top of the stairs, looking down in confusion.

"Are you alright?" Naminé asked curiously.

"She's fine," Riku said quickly.

"Couldn't have got here like five minutes ago, could ya?" Roxas said as he walked down the staircase. "We could have used your help."

"Really?" Midori asked while standing up, a skeptical look on her face.

"Yes," Naminé said with a growl. She held up a long, thick cardboard tube and said, "I was trying to get my actual dress design into this, but Roxas couldn't seem to understand what I meant by it's supposed to be pushed in, not yanked out."

"Is that what you two were just doing?" Riku asked.

"Yup," the said together.

"Oh…well we thought…ok then," Midori said while shifting uncomfortably. "Sora and Kairi back?"

"Nope."

Naminé rolled her eyes and said, "Sora called my cell earlier when you were struggling with this tube (she gave Roxas a very light smack over the head with it) and said that they might be a little late coming back since they were going to the island. He also said that this would be a great time to plan her birthday while Kairi's distracted."

Midori clapped her hands together and said, "Alright! Party planning time!" It was amazing how fast she could go from being amused, to being horrified, to skeptical, and than to being excited.

Riku and Roxas exchanged a glance and the blond said, "Actually we er…"

"Need to go mow my lawn," Riku said quickly. "Roxas promised to help me."

"You want to go mow your lawn, with Roxas, at nine o'clock?" Midori said while rolling her eyes. "Sit down and help us plan the party. So we're having the party here."

"Yup," Roxas said reluctantly as he sat on the couch. Naminé sat beside him and he couldn't help but stare as she whipped her sketchbook out of thin air (at least that's what it looked like to him…and everyone else…) and started writing ideas on a piece of paper.

"We need a theme," she said happily.

"Agreed. Kairi's favorite colors are pink and purple, right?"

Naminé laughed and said, "She does like color rose-pink, but her favorite color is cerulean blue."

"Right, so we should go with those two colors."

Riku and Roxas sent each other bored looks. These were the moments when both of them, no matter their history together, understood one another completely. So much, in fact, that they could understand what the other was saying even in silence.

'How the hell did we get dragged into this?'

VV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VVV

Kairi couldn't help but giggle as she watched Sora float in the waters off of the small play island, grinning at his relaxed features and closed eyes. He takes her out to an island, with no one else on it, and what does he do? Falls asleep while floating in the water.

Despite being in only her school uniform, she quietly went in the water, swimming over to him as silently as possible. She wasn't quiet enough though. A loud, yet happy scream escaped her lips as he rolled over and wrapped his arms around her.

Kairi let out another small scream as he picked her up and spun her around and around until he got dizzy and fell backwards into the water. They stared at one another, Kairi with a small smile and Sora with his goofy grin for a moment before leaning into one another.

Unfortunately, neither made their target as something smacked Sora's head, causing him to let out a string of curses. He reached into the water and grabbed what hit him before it could sink to the bottom.

Kairi's hysterical laughter reached his ears and he said, "Find this funny do you Miss Yamada…or Miss Aijou…actually forget that, it's all too confusing."

"That's why I'm going out with you for your looks, not your brains."

"Hey!"

Kairi laughed again and started swimming away, but he was too fast for her and ended up tackling her into the shallow water. She giggled and rolled around to face the boy that was leaning over her.

"You wanna see what hit me?"

"Sure."

Sora moved so that he was at her side and not hovering over her and showed her what it was, a yellow, star-shaped fruit.

Kairi took it from his hand and said, "You know, despite our drawing in the secret place, we never shared one of these."

Sora placed his hand over hers, causing her to look up at him. The smile that had been placed on her face since they got to the island had vanished at his serious look.

"We don't need it," he said. "What we've got is stronger then something a silly little fruit that grows on an island has." He looked away and at the sunset, his serious face not leaving.

"Sora?" Kairi asked as she leaned onto him a little more. "What's wrong?"

"Haven't you seen it Kairi?" he asked while motioning to the sunset. "It's different. Something about the islands is changing."

"You don't think—"

"I don't sense any Heartless," he said bitterly. "And I think that's almost worse than if I had."

Kairi looked at the fruit and took a bite of it. She held it up to his face, causing him to look at her again and grinned slightly as he took a bite too.

Sure, they didn't need some silly fruit to bind them together, but in an ever-changing world it definitely wouldn't hurt.
